Temperature Considerations



When it comes to commercial exterior painting, temperature level plays an essential duty in the result of your job. If exterior house painting tulsa ok in extreme warm, the paint can dry also promptly, resulting in problems like poor adhesion and uneven finishes. You want to aim for temperatures between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best results. Below 50 ° F, paint might not cure correctly, while over 85 ° F, you run the risk of blistering and cracking.

Timing your project with the ideal temperature levels is crucial. Begin your work early in the morning or later in the afternoon when it's cooler, particularly throughout hot months.

Likewise, think about the surface temperature; it can be significantly higher than the air temperature, especially on warm days. Utilize a surface thermometer to inspect this prior to you begin.

If temperature levels are unforeseeable, watch on the weather forecast. Unexpected temperature level declines or heat waves can derail your plans. You don't want to start repainting just to have the problems change mid-project.

Moisture Degrees



Humidity levels considerably impact the success of your business outside painting task. When the humidity is expensive, it can impede paint drying out and treating, leading to a series of issues like poor attachment and complete quality.

If you're intending a task during wet problems, you may find that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can extend your task timeline and increase expenses.

Conversely, low moisture can additionally posture obstacles. Paint might dry out also quickly, preventing correct application and resulting in an irregular finish.

You'll want to keep track of the humidity levels carefully to guarantee you're working within the excellent range, commonly in between 40% and 70%.

To get the best results, think about utilizing a hygrometer to measure humidity prior to starting your job.

If you discover the levels are outside the ideal variety, you may require to readjust your timetable or pick paints created for variable conditions.

Always seek advice from the supplier's standards for particular recommendations on humidity resistance.

Precipitation Influence



Rainfall or snow can substantially interrupt your business exterior paint plans. When precipitation takes place, it can wash away fresh used paint or develop an irregular coating. Preferably, you want to choose days with completely dry weather to make certain the paint sticks properly and remedies effectively. Furthermore, snow can be much more harmful. Not only does it create a damp surface, but it can likewise reduce temperature levels, making it difficult for paint to completely dry. This can bring about problems like peeling off or blistering down the line.

It's critical to examine the weather report before beginning your project. If rainfall or snow is forecasted, think about rescheduling.



Always keep in mind to enable ample drying out time in between layers, specifically if the climate remains unpredictable.
